Nothing says welcome home like accidentally moving in with your first heartbreak…and his little girl.
Coming back to my small Wyoming hometown was supposed to be temporary. I only planned to stay long enough to help my ailing mother and sort through the mess of my family’s old belongings.
Instead, I somehow ended up living in Evan Ricci’s house. The single dad now owned a bunch of properties and one of them was the place I’d rented. He’d taken it off the market and moved in before I got there. I just never got the memo. Unfortunately, there was no other place in town available, so Evan let me stay.
\Evan—the guy my parents took in years ago after his mother died.
The same Evan who used to dare me into ridiculous challenges that somehow always made me stronger—a game we’d dubbed The Challenge.
The same guy who ultimately rejected me before I left for college after I’d finally garnered the courage to shoot my shot.
Now Evan was a rugged single dad with an eight-year-old daughter, a cocky attitude, and a dangerous ability to make me forget every reason I should still hate him.
Sharing a house with him should’ve been unbearable. Instead, it felt dangerously familiar, nearly making me forget that I had a life and a job to get back to in Chicago. I realized the biggest challenge wasn’t surviving living with Evan Ricci.
It was not falling in love with him all over again.

About Penelope Ward:

Penelope Ward is a New York Times, USA Today and #1 Wall Street Journal bestselling author of contemporary romance.
She grew up in Boston with five older brothers and spent most of her twenties as a television news anchor. Penelope resides in Rhode Island with her husband, son, and beautiful daughter with autism.
With over two million books sold, she is a 21-time New York Times bestseller and the author of over thirty novels. Her books have been translated into over a dozen languages and can be found in bookstores around the world.
